Ilex opaca 'Bittersweet' - Bittersweet American holly
.
Common name: Bittersweet American holly
Family: Aquifoliaceae (holly family)
Distribution: Species native to e. United States
Hardiness: USDA Zone 5
Life form: Evergreen tree
Comments: A broadleaf, conical evergreen growing 25' tall and 15' wide in 30 years. A heavy-bearing selection with orange fruit in October, turning red in winter. Has large dark leaves with spines. One of the finest cultivars in The Arboretum's Holly Test Garden. Use as a specimen or screen planting. Requires a male American holly nearby for fruit production.
